Hi @ikshop - what you're describing sounds like a buyer initiated cancellation, which can be done if certain criteria are met. Briefly - if the item is within an hour of purchase, and it has not yet been shipped, the buyer is able to cancel the transaction and get a refund.
If more than an hour has passed, or if the item has already been marked as shipped, the request won't be automatically processed, but will be referred to you to approve or decline.
We classify these types of cancellations differently in your Seller Hub cancellation screen. If you see the reason as 'Buyer initiated' then it was a cancel request that met the automated criteria. If you're having transactions cancelled that don't meet those requirements please consider contacting CS so they can review in more depth. Thanks!
